Admixtures in Concrete : Types , Advantages , and Implementations
Concrete admixtures are intentional additions to a construction blend that modify its fresh properties or improve its cured performance. Common types include flow improvers, aerating materials, set retarders , and anti-corrosion additives. These admixtures offer numerous positives, such as enhanced workability , reduced water ratio , heightened durability , and protection against temperature fluctuations . Uses are prevalent in various engineering applications, including skyscrapers, overpasses , and pavement – essentially any location where the material’s characteristics need to be enhanced to meet specific project demands .
High-Range Water Reducers : Enhancing Workability and Performance in Concrete
Superplasticizers, frequently called high-range water controllers, are powerful compounds click here that substantially boost the workability of the mixture while at the same time increasing its ultimate load-bearing capacity. Traditionally , achieving high workability required a large amount of water, which compromised the final integrity of the product. Superplasticizers allow contractors to reduce the water-cement ratio – a key factor in maximizing both plasticity and ultimate structural performance. They achieve this by releasing cement particles , reducing surface tension and allowing a more free-flowing concrete . This results in a higher quality final structure and facilitates the creation of more intricate structures.
- Benefits include reduced water usage.
- Enhanced plasticity allows for more straightforward placement.
- Greater strength leads to extended service .

Picking the Appropriate Superplasticizer for Your Cement Project
Successfully achieving optimal workability and performance in your cement project often copyrights on intelligently selecting the right superplasticizer. Various types exist, each formulated for certain applications and mixture types. Consider elements such as the sort of binder you're employing , the necessary slump, the expected water-to-cement ratio, and the total job goals. Disregarding these factors could lead in suboptimal concrete qualities and ultimately, compromised structural integrity . Exploring the technical data sheets and consulting a concrete specialist are strongly recommended before making your ultimate superplasticizer.
